The following part of just how to start a hand-made jewelry business is branding. Branding refers to the more tactical aspects that represent your brand visuallylogo, product packaging, company cards, as well as your website. When you have actually established your items' aesthetic, picked a service name that resonates with your target market, and toenailed your consumer profile, it should be less complicated to identify a general look that will specify your brand.


You don't need to make a costly and also difficult site if you need to know how to make fashion jewelry a successful service venture. On the affordable end, you can establish a Shopify store with a complimentary motif as well as create the logo design yourself making use of a free online logo manufacturer. If you would like to know how to begin a handmade jewelry service, you might need to find out several of these techniques, including: Soldering Silver/goldsmithing Casting 3D printing Laser reducing Natural leather tooling Weaving Gemstone establishing If you're not sure the path you intend to go, take into consideration starting with free on-line tutorials.


If you need to know just how to begin a hand-crafted jewelry company without investing energy and time into new skills, there are other alternatives. Handcrafted outfit fashion jewelry usually includes the assembly of existing elementschain, cable, beads, cast necklaces, etc - check here.and doesn't call for unique training or tools past standard hand devices. This kind of business is much easier to scale, as you can buy components wholesale as well as develop layouts for setting up by worked with manufacturing team.
